  "textContent": "Last month, tour guides in the remote Norwegian archipelago of Svalbard made a grisly discovery, chancing upon the carcasses of a young male polar bear and an adult walrus in an advanced state of decay. They alerted the authorities, who dispatched experts to collect samples.\n\nContinue Reading\n\n**Category:** Environment, Science\n\n**Tags:** polar bears, Arctic, H5N1, avian-influenza",
